I took Rue in as a foster at 9 weeks old so she wouldn’t be euthanized at the vet clinic I worked at. She’s 6 months now and has grown quite a bit learned a lot and is now ready for her forever family!
She is what is called a double merle. Both her parents were merle and this caused her to be born without hearing. She is otherwise completely healthy, and happy go lucky.
She knows a few hand signals, is crate trained, and potty trained (however you’ll need to teach her the basics at a new home and show her where to go.) Shes learned recall with a vibrate collar and does great with it! Loves car rides and usually looks out the window or naps. No problem behaviors what so ever. She loves people dogs and other animals. Well socialized!!
She is a dog that will require regular maintenance due to her coat type. I groom her myself as I was a groomer for many years, however you can learn to do it yourself or take her to a local groomer every 4-6 weeks depending on the haircut choice.
She is currently shaved down short so maintenance is minimal if any! However it will grow fast. :)
She is not spayed as I was waiting for her to stop growing to spay her. It is better for their joint health.
